Zucchini yellow mosaic virus (ZYMV) infects cucurbits causing yellow mosaic in leaves, malformations in fruits, and degradation of the product quality. RNA interference (RNAi) is a cellular mechanism in eukaryotes and it is exploited to protect them against viruses.

Allergens in celery and zucchini
Allergy, 2002The aim of this study was to confirm allergy to celery tuber and to zucchini, for the first time, by DBPCFC, and to identify the allergens recognized by IgE from DBPCFC‐positive patients. Therefore, raw vegetables were hidden in a broccoli drink, and a DBPCFC‐procedure was developed that consisted of a spit and swallow protocol, making sure that the ...

Insect Control in Zucchini, 1986
Insecticide and Acaricide Tests, 1987Abstract Zucchini was direct seeded 2 May at the University of Arkansas Vegetable Substation, Kibler, AR. Plots consisted of a single row of 10 plants set at 3-ft intervals. Rows were separated by 6.5 ft and 4-ft alleys separated plots.
